HomaVo Marketplace

Minolta Maxxum 3xi Black Zoom 28-80mm Lens 35mm Film SLR Camera

$5.99

Product ID:#235879733479

SKU:DAVD6R85-A

Categories:

  • Cameras & Photo > Film Photography > Film Cameras

No review found!